We have a vacancy for a full time Specialty Doctor in Haematology. This post will be based at King's Mill Hospital in Sutton in Ashfield and also providing clinical services at Newark Hospital.

This is a fixed term appointment to sustain existing and future demand in Mansfield & Ashfield, Newark & Sherwood and rural Nottinghamshire.

The timetable and job plan will include participation in the multi-disciplinary board rounds and ward rounds, daytime on calls, providing outpatient services, participation in appropriate MDT and team/service meetings.

During non-clinical sessions, you will be expected to be active and contribute implementation and lead the service improvements.

Out of hours on call can be discussed if required as part of working towards CESR.

Main duties of the job
  • Participation in ward rounds
  • Give advice to GP's via Advice and Guidance
  • Vetting and triage of referrals
  • Provision of Outpatient Clinics
  • Contribution to service improvements
  • Supporting trainees and Junior Doctor team
  • Active participation in audit and clinical governance

Person Specification Qualifications
  • Full registration (and with a licence to practise) with the General Medical Council (GMC)
  • Membership of Royal College of Physicians or show evidence of equivalent qualification
  • Progress towards or attainment of college exams
Experience
  • Must have completed at least four years' postgraduate training (or equivalent gained on a part-time or flexible basis) at least two of which are in General Medicine and 12 months in Haematology or, have equivalent experience and competencies
  • Previous experience in a multidisciplinary setting
  • Experience within the specialty in the UK
Teaching
  • A demonstrable interest in teaching
  • Evidence of teaching medical students, nursing or paramedical staff
Other
  • Communication skills - to have language competency and communication skills necessary to do the job safely & competently
  • Commitment to Continuing Medical Education and the requirements of Clinical Governance and Audit
  • Caring attitude to patients
  • Self-motivated Familiarity with IT and computer skills
